If a person, who is not yet an arahat, practices tranquillity<br />

meditation, he may attain 5 råpàvacara kusala jhànas and 4 aråpàvacara<br />

kusala jhànas, which are collectively called “9 mahaggata<br />

kusala cittas”. If an arahat undertakes tranquillity meditation,<br />

he may attain 5 råpàvacara kiriya jhànas and 4 aråpàvacara kiriya<br />

jhànas which are collectively called “9 mahaggata kiriya cittas.”<br />

If a person, endowed with three roots—namely, alobha, adosa<br />

and amoha—undertakes insight-meditation properly and strenuously,<br />

he may attain the four maggas and the four phalas (the four<br />

paths and their fruitions) which are known as the 8 lokuttara cittas.<br />

Five Råpàvacara Appanà Vãthis<br />

(Manda-pa¤¤à) Na–Da– “Ma–Pa–U–Nu–Go–Jha” –Bha–Bha–<br />

(Tikkha-pa¤¤à) Na–Da– “Ma–U–Nu–Go–Jha” –Bha–Bha<br />

1 When the pañibhàga-nimitta of kasiõa appears at the minddoor,<br />

the life-continuum vibrates twice and becomes<br />

arrested (Na-Da). Then mano-dvàràvajjana (Ma) adverts<br />

the consciousness-stream towards the pañibhàga-nimitta,<br />

observes and decides the sense-object whether it is good<br />

or bad.<br />

Then one of the two somanassa-sahagataü ¤àõasampayuttaü<br />

mahà-kusala cittas performs the upacàrasamàdhi<br />

javana-function four times in the persons of slow<br />

or dull wisdom (manda-pa¤¤à) under the names of<br />

Pa: parikamma: preparation of jhàna,<br />

U: upacàra: proximity of jhàna,<br />

Nu: anuloma: adaptation or connection between<br />

parikamma and jhàna; it acts as a<br />

bridge harmonising the lower cittas<br />

with the higher cittas.
